ÍMARK, the Icelandic marketing association, named orthopedics/prosthetics producer Össur as the Marketing Company of the Year and director of Reykjavík City Theater, Magnús Geir Thórdarson, as the Marketing Person of the Year this week.
Thórdarson and Össur representatives were presented with the 2008 ÍMARK Marketing Award by President of Iceland Ólafur Ragnar Grímsson at a special ceremony in the Tower in Smáratorg, Kópavogur, on November 5.
Össur posted a net profit of USK 137 million (EUR 10.7) million for Q3 this year. Thórdarson is featured in the latest issue of Iceland Review. Tobias Munthe speaks with him about the emerging theater scene in Iceland and his pioneering efforts with Reykjavík City Theater.
This year was the 18th time that the ÍMARK Marketing Award was granted.
